About this property

Traditional Lake House near Old Sturbridge Village

Lakefront, house on private lake, within 15 feet of the water, well maintained, wood paneled, spacious tri-level 3 to 4 four bedroom, 2 1/2 bath home. Large lot with lawn and sprawling stone walls; sunroom with ample seating and card table; lake views every room; Home accommodates 8 in beds with a maximum of 8 people permitted. Bedrooms upstairs: two with queens one with two twins and a queen bedroom on the main level; bottom level has sectional couch with large TV and custom bar with 8 barstools. Large picture window with wicker couch and rocking chairs that looks out upon the lake; fire pit and barbeque outside; built in steps to walk in to the water; canoe and kayak can be launched from the dock; paddle around the lake on which there are few power boats at any one time; swim to the raft; lake is spring fed, pristine and stocked with fish; no smoking inside, no pets, and no children under 8 years of age unless otherwise agreed.

Why they chose this property

We purchased our home after visiting our cousins who live on the lake, for 18 years; we chose the home because it was built in 1928 so it is solid and has charm. It has been well loved and maintained over time; you can sit at the dining room table with your coffee and see the lake on all sides in front of you; the lake is beautiful and calming whether it is gray and foggy or warm sunny and deep blue. It is not unusual to see an eagle fly by with a fish in its talons.
